About visualizations and dashboards

Visualizations allow you to display data in graphical format for analysis, so it provides you with answers related to business-related and clinical questions.

Visualizations enable you to dynamically explore multiple datasets, already organized by purpose of analysis, in a graphical way. You can combine multiple datasets to visualize data from your studies in Oracle Clinical One Platform and share your insights with analysts and statisticians on your study team for best data-driven decisions.

Workbooks and canvases enable you to organize and share your visualizations. As you create a workbook, you have canvases available in your Visualize pane to add visualizations that provide answers to your questions in a graphical format. Learn more about the different types of visualizations available in about visualization types.

You can the add additional canvases as pages to organize your customized views of study data into dashboards. Dashboards provide you with personalized views of information in the form of one or more pages, with each page identified with a tab at the bottom. Each of these pages enable you to explore and interact with information visually in tables, graphs, pivot tables, and other data views, as well as with dynamic filters. Cointaining related visualizations grouped together by pourpose of analysis, all of them related to a main topic, dashboards can then give you a complete and consistent view of your study's information.

Use the Narrate pane to include canvases and add notes of your insights to create stories. Export your analyses in a variety of formats, such as CSV, PPT, PDF, and PNG, so you can share results with your study team to improve your decision-making and data management processes.
